>Hi.
>Has anyone figured a routine for turning scanned color negatives into
>digital images??
>NOT using Photoshop.
>How to get rid of the red cast while maintaining the negative
colors???
>Thanks, G.

The obvious way is to scan the negstive and then manipulate the
resultant image in your image editing program to look the way you
want.
I don't use Photoshop, but a program called Photopaint (it is part of
the Coreldraw suite) and it has an effect to tranform the image into
negative.
It can also add the orange/red caste that colour negs have as on of
the options.
